Embrace the Power of Color Blocking

Color blocking is a bold and impactful way to incorporate yellow into your derby outfit. Pair a bright yellow dress with contrasting accessories, such as a navy fascinator and black pumps. Alternatively, create a more subtle statement by pairing a yellow blouse with a white skirt and a pop of color in your hat or jewelry.

Go for Monochromatic Elegance

For a more understated yet equally chic look, embrace the monochromatic trend. Choose a yellow dress in a muted shade, such as buttercup or lemon chiffon. Accessorize with matching shoes, a fascinator, and gloves, creating a cohesive and elegant ensemble that radiates sophistication.

Accessories to Elevate Your Ensemble

Fascinators and Hats: A Crown for Your Head

No derby outfit is complete without an eye-catching fascinator or hat. For a classic look, choose a wide-brimmed sunhat in a coordinating shade of yellow. For a more whimsical touch, opt for a fascinator adorned with feathers, flowers, or beads.

Jewelry: A Sparkle of Sophistication

Jewelry adds a touch of glamour and personality to any derby outfit. Consider statement necklaces, earrings, and bracelets in gold or silver tones. For a more subtle touch, opt for delicate pieces with yellow accents, such as pearl earrings with yellow studs.

The Finishing Touches: Shoes and Bags

Footwear: A Step in the Right Direction

Choosing the right shoes can elevate or detract from your derby outfit. Opt for classic pumps, wedges, or sandals in a neutral color, such as black or nude. For a more playful touch, consider shoes with yellow accents or intricate detailing.

Bags: A Statement of Style

A handbag is not merely a practical accessory but also a fashion statement. Choose a bag in a contrasting color, such as white or navy, to complement your yellow outfit. Alternatively, go for a statement bag with intricate embroidery or embellishments to add a touch of flair.

The Art of Pairing Yellow with Other Colors

Blue: A Classic Combination

The combination of yellow and blue is a timeless and flattering choice for any skin tone. Pair a yellow dress with a navy fascinator and shoes, or opt for a blue and white striped shirt with yellow accessories.

Pink: A Touch of Femininity

Pink and yellow create a soft and feminine look that is perfect for a day at the races. Choose a pale yellow dress with pink accents, or pair a pink skirt with a yellow blouse.

Green: A Hint of Nature

For a more earthy and sophisticated look, incorporate shades of green into your yellow derby outfit. Pair a yellow dress with a green fascinator and shoes, or opt for a yellow and green printed skirt.

FAQ about Derby Outfit Ideas Yellow

1. What is the dress code for a derby?

The dress code for a derby is typically formal or semi-formal. For women, this means a dress, skirt and blouse, or a pantsuit. Men typically wear a suit or a blazer with dress pants.

2. What colors are appropriate for a derby outfit?

Yellow is a popular color for derby outfits, as it is associated with sunshine and happiness. Other appropriate colors include pastels, such as pink, blue, and green.

3. What accessories should I wear with my derby outfit?

Accessories can help to complete your derby outfit. For women, this could include a hat, necklace, earrings, and bracelet. Men can add a tie, pocket square, and cufflinks.

4. What shoes should I wear with my derby outfit?

For women, heels or wedges are the most appropriate footwear for a derby outfit. Men should wear dress shoes or loafers.
